Mediators condemn recent Israeli attacks in Gaza
In a joint statement, the mediators, the Arab Republic of Egypt, the State of Qatar and the Republic of Turkey, strongly condemned the recent Israeli attacks in the Gaza Strip, which caused civilian casualties, including women and children, and expressed deep concern over the ongoing violations. They said the escalation of Israeli attacks undermines regional and international efforts at a critical stage, as intensive work is under way to implement the comprehensive plan to end the conflict in Gaza, including a meeting between the Peace Council and Israeli officials and constructive steps in the negotiation process. They stressed the need for Israel to fully comply with all its obligations under the ceasefire agreement and to refrain from any actions that would weaken the ceasefire or lead to further escalation.
